Node.js 4

함수에서 비동기 대기를 사용하여 비동기 함수에서 값을 반환하는 방법은 무엇입니까?

함수에서 비동기 대기를 사용하여 비동기 함수에서 값을 반환하는 방법은 무엇입니까? 이 질문에는 이미 다음과 같은 답변이 있습니다. 비동기 호출에서 응답을 반환하려면 어떻게 해야 합니까? (42개 답변) 닫힘3년 전에. 비동기 함수에서 값을 반환하려면 어떻게 해야 합니까?이걸 좋아하려고 했습니다. const axios = require('axios'); async function getData() { const data = await axios.get('https://jsonplaceholder.typicode.com/posts'); return data; } console.log(getData()); 이걸 돌려주는 거지 Promise { } 할 수 없습니다await밖에 있는 것async범위. 예상 결과를..

programing 2023.10.21

npm init에서 "진입점"이란 무엇입니까?

npm init에서 "진입점"이란 무엇입니까? 저는 빈 새 프로젝트가 있는데, 제가 npm init를 실행하면 다음과 같이 대답해야 할 질문 목록이 있습니다. name: (karma) version: (1.0.0) description:my project description entry point: (index.js) 나는 "입구점"이라고 표시된 것에 대해 정말 혼란스럽습니다. 이것은 내 인덱스.html 파일입니까, 아니면 내 app.js입니까? 아니면 다른 것입니까?이 블로그 게시물의 인용: 엔트리 포인트는 모듈의 소비자가 모듈을 "필요"할 때 호출되는 자바스크립트 파일입니다. 이 파일은 모듈의 주요 로직을 포함하거나, 모듈이 큰 경우 다른 파일(일반적으로 lib 디렉토리에 있는)과 함께 발견된 공용 ..

programing 2023.10.11

노드에서 사용자의 IP 주소를 확인하는 방법

노드에서 사용자의 IP 주소를 확인하는 방법 컨트롤러 내에서 지정된 요청의 IP 주소를 확인하려면 어떻게 해야 합니까?예: (익스프레스로): app.post('/get/ip/address', function (req, res) { // need access to IP address here }) 개체에는 개체라는 속성이 있습니다.그net.Socket개체에 속성이 있으므로 다음 호출로 IP를 가져올 수 있습니다. request.socket.remoteAddress (노드 버전이 13 이하인 경우 지금은 사용하지 않는 것을 사용하십시오.) 편집 뒤에 있을 은 @juand 가코지서적했듯를이에트멘, 서버프시뒤록 입니다.request.headers['x-forwarded-for'] 편집 2 을 할 때express..

programing 2023.06.18

NodeJS에는 글로벌 모듈/패키지가 필요합니다.

NodeJS에는 글로벌 모듈/패키지가 필요합니다. 전적으설다사합고니려다용하음체치로한합니다를 사용하려고 forever그리고.forever-monitor다음과 같이: npm install -g forever forever-monitor 경로에 되지만, 가 " 일반인출파글경을로복벌로만면작지는시표", "하같도이과다음되시업도"를 한다면,require("forever");모듈을 찾을 수 없다는 오류가 발생합니다. 노드와 npm의 최신 버전을 모두 사용하고 있으며 글로벌 설치와 로컬 설치에서 npm이 변경된 것은 이미 알고 있지만 모든 프로젝트에 localy를 설치하고 싶지는 않으며 지원하지 않는 플랫폼에서 작업하고 있습니다.link그렇게npm link글로벌 설치가 불가능한 후. 제 질문은 글로벌하게 설치된 패키지를..

programing 2023.05.24